What Is Montessori Education?

Montessori education is a child-centered learning approach developed by Dr. Maria Montessori. It emphasizes independence, freedom within limits, and respect for each child's natural development. Children are seen as naturally curious and capable, thriving in thoughtfully prepared environments that support hands-on learning.

Core Principles

  • Respect for the Child: Every child is treated as a unique individual with potential.
  • Prepared Environment: Spaces are designed to encourage independent learning and exploration.
  • Auto-education: Children learn best when they direct their own learning with the right materials.
  • Sensitive Periods: Recognizing key developmental windows for acquiring specific skills.
  • Freedom of Choice: Children choose activities that align with their interests and readiness.

Key Development Areas

  • Practical Life: Tasks that promote independence, coordination, and focus through real-world activities.
  • Sensorial: Materials that refine the senses and support classification, observation, and discovery.
  • Language: Activities that build vocabulary, communication, reading, and writing skills.
  • Mathematics: Hands-on materials that introduce concrete and abstract mathematical concepts.
